ASP.NET Core Template
1.0.0
ASP.NET Core サイト用のテンプレート (Vue フレームワークに基づくフロントエンドを使用)。
バックエンドは複数のプロジェクトに分割されているため、プロジェクト間でロジックを分離できます。
さらに、単体テストを含むプロジェクトが 2 つあります。
ビルドして実行します。
npm run serve
公開:
npm run build
Visual Studio でソリューションを開くと、Backend.API がスタートアップ プロジェクトとして設定されている必要があります。テンプレートは、SQLite データベースをデフォルトのデータ ストレージとして使用します。最初の実行の前に、パッケージ マネージャー コンソールでコンボ ボックスのデフォルト プロジェクトとして Backend.DataAccess を選択し、次のように入力して移行を作成する必要があります。
Add-Migration InitialMigration
Update-Database InitialMigration
完了すると、メイン プロジェクト ディレクトリに Database.sqlite というファイルが作成されるはずです。ソリューション エクスプローラーでこれを選択し、[出力ディレクトリにコピー] オプションを [常にコピー] または [新しい場合にコピー] に変更します。